The Importance of Hiragana and Katakana
Before diving into the quizzes, it’s essential to understand the significance of Hiragana and Katakana in the Japanese language:
- Hiragana: Used for native Japanese words, grammatical elements, and pronunciation of Kanji.
- Katakana: Primarily used for foreign words, names, and onomatopoeia.
Mastering both scripts is crucial for reading and writing in Japanese, making interactive kana quizzes a valuable tool in your learning arsenal.
Benefits of Interactive Kana Quizzes
Quizzes can often feel intimidating, but when structured interactively, they turn into engaging challenges. Here are some key benefits of using interactive kana quizzes:
1. Active Engagement: Unlike passive learning, quizzes require you to actively recall information, which reinforces memory.
2. Immediate Feedback: Interactive quizzes provide instant results, allowing you to identify areas that need improvement.
3. Gamified Learning: Many quizzes incorporate game-like features that make learning enjoyable and less stressful.
4. Progress Tracking: You can monitor your improvements over time, motivating you to keep going.

Types of Interactive Kana Quizzes
Interactive quizzes come in various formats, each serving a unique purpose. Here are some types to consider:
Multiple Choice Quizzes
These quizzes present a question with several possible answers. They are great for quickly testing your recognition of Hiragana and Katakana characters.
Fill-in-the-Blank Exercises
These require you to type in the correct character based on the prompts given. This format helps reinforce character recall.
Timed Challenges
Timed quizzes add an element of urgency, pushing you to respond quickly. They’re excellent for improving your speed and confidence.
Matching Games
In these games, you match Hiragana or Katakana characters with their corresponding sounds or meanings. This format enhances both recognition and understanding.

Tips for Maximising Your Quiz Experience
To ensure you’re getting the most out of your interactive kana quizzes, keep these tips in mind:
- Review Incorrect Answers: After each quiz, spend time reviewing any mistakes. Understanding why you got an answer wrong will help reinforce your learning.
- Mix Up Quizzes: Don’t stick to just one type of quiz. Mixing different formats keeps your practice fresh and exciting.
- Use Flashcards: Pair your quizzes with flashcards for visual reinforcement of the characters.
